The Importance Of MRO (Maintenance Repair Operations) In Ensuring Smooth Operations

In any manufacturing or industrial setting, maintenance repair operations (MRO) play a crucial role in ensuring smooth operations and maximizing efficiency MRO refers to the activities involved in maintaining and repairing equipment, machinery, and facilities to keep them in optimal working condition Without proper MRO practices in place, businesses may face costly downtime, decreased productivity, and potential safety risks.

One of the key advantages of implementing effective MRO processes is the prevention of unexpected breakdowns and equipment failures By conducting regular inspections, routine maintenance, and timely repairs, organizations can identify and address potential issues before they escalate into more significant problems This proactive approach not only helps to avoid costly downtime but also extends the lifespan of equipment, resulting in significant cost savings in the long run.

Furthermore, a well-planned MRO strategy can improve overall operational efficiency by ensuring that equipment is operating at peak performance levels Regular maintenance activities, such as oil changes, filter replacements, and calibration checks, can help optimize equipment functionality and energy consumption This, in turn, can lead to increased productivity, reduced energy costs, and improved product quality.

Moreover, effective MRO practices can enhance workplace safety by ensuring that equipment is properly maintained and operated according to industry standards Regular inspections and maintenance checks can help identify safety hazards and prevent accidents or injuries caused by faulty equipment By prioritizing safety in MRO operations, organizations can create a secure work environment for employees and minimize the risk of compliance violations.

By implementing preventive maintenance schedules and predictive maintenance techniques, organizations can reduce the risk of unexpected costs associated with equipment downtime and repairs This proactive approach allows businesses to budget for maintenance expenses more effectively and minimize financial risks.

One of the challenges in maintaining effective MRO operations is managing the complexity of equipment and asset management In industries with a wide variety of equipment types and models, keeping track of maintenance schedules, spare parts inventory, and service records can be a daunting task To address this challenge, many organizations are turning to computerized maintenance management systems (CMMS) and enterprise asset management (EAM) software solutions to streamline MRO processes, improve data visibility, and automate maintenance workflows.

Furthermore, the adoption of digital technologies, such as internet of things (IoT) devices and predictive analytics, is revolutionizing the way MRO is conducted IoT sensors can be installed on equipment to monitor performance metrics in real-time and alert maintenance teams to potential issues before they escalate Predictive analytics algorithms can analyze equipment data to predict when maintenance tasks should be performed, optimizing maintenance schedules and reducing the risk of equipment failures.
